Fei Long Wang 74e29b1b73 Make sure queue create works for cli
This's a regression issue introduced by

I4f2f2f240404b2619ba0ee75a99fecd0ad10040e

Though we support lazy creation for queue, but it doesn't make
sense there's no result after creating the queue explicitly from cli.
So this patch introduces a new parameter named force_create to make
sure make sure the queue create is called each time when it's called
from command line interface.

Closes-Bug: #1517812

import mock
from openstackclient.tests import utils
class TestMessaging(utils.TestCommand):
def setUp(self):
super(TestMessaging, self).setUp()
self.messaging_client = mock.MagicMock()
# TODO(flwang): It would be nice if we can figure out a better way to
# get the mocked request and transport.
req_trans = (mock.MagicMock(), mock.MagicMock())
self.messaging_client._request_and_transport.return_value = req_trans
self.app.client_manager.messaging = self.messaging_client
